Reach for this book when you want to introduce your toddler to the vibrant traditions of Eid al-Fitr or when you are looking for a mirror that reflects the warmth of Muslim family life. This interactive board book offers a gentle entry point into the sights, sounds, and flavors of the holiday, emphasizing the values of community, charity, and familial love. Through bright illustrations and engaging foldouts, the story follows two siblings as they prepare for and enjoy the festivities. It is perfectly calibrated for ages 0 to 4, providing a joyous celebration of identity that feels both specific in its cultural details and universal in its depiction of childhood excitement. It is an ideal choice for building a diverse home library or preparing a young child for their first community celebration.
